    Brotha I believe you are local to me in El Paso tx. Just purchased a previa and I need your expertise. It seems like it’s leaking gas from some reservoir looking thing towards like shaft area. Any clue?

    • @jimmyjimjims7483
      @jimmyjimjims7483  6 ห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      Your fuel filter is in that area and so is the charcoal canister, very unlikely the canister is leaking but somewhat more likely the filter or banjo bolts are. It depends if yours is supercharged or just a regular 2.4L NA but I believe the fuel filter is under the driverside door area, that's also where some of your fuel lines are as well.
